Penny Blue releases first VSOP rum

Penny Blue has launched its first VSOP aged rum through the Indian Ocean Rum Company, a joint venture between Berry Bros & Rudd and Medine Distillery.

Created from single estate sugar cane, the liquid has been matured in ex-Cognac (75%), Bourbon (15%) and whisky (10%) barrels before being blended by master distiller, Jean-Francois Koenig, and Berry Bros. & Rudd’s spirit buyer, Doug McIvor.

“In adherence to the Penny Blue signature style, the VSOP is effortlessly smooth with orange peel notes on the palate,” said Maxime Sauzier, marketing manager at the Mauritius-based Medine Distillery.

“To preserve the heart of the rum it is non-chill filtered and natural in colour. Finished with a hand dipped wax seal of the Estate, we believe the VSOP is a true expression of its terroir.”

The suggested serve for the expression is “sipping on its own, or as an accessible base for great rum cocktails”.

The release joins existing Penny Blue XO and Single Cask bottlings.

Bottled at 40% abv, Penny Blue VSOP is now available to buy online and in store through Berry Bros & Rudd, at the RRP of £24.95 and at other premium retailers including Harvey Nichols.
